NY Chapter ADK – Note to Membership re deferral of Sept. 11 Open Board Meeting

September 7, 2021

Good afternoon Nawakwans,

 

The Board of Directors was happy to see many of you at our virtual open Special Board Meeting on August 28, 2021.  In view of the fact that we just had that meeting and that the Annual Meeting is scheduled for October 16, 2021  we wanted to let you know that the Board has deferred the scheduled September 11, 2021  Open Board Meeting; it will now be held in conjunction with the October 16, 2021 Annual Meeting and Elections.

Elections will be held similar to last year with ballots being submitted by USPS mail-in or by email. Tallying and proxy voting will take place as usual.  Election and voting information will be posted to the Trail Marker, website and distributed by USPS mail.

More information will follow about how to access the virtual October 16, 2021 Annual Meeting.

Founded in 1923, the Nawakwa Outdoor Association of New York, Inc. is a membership organization dedicated to the enjoyment of the outdoors through hiking, walking, camping, swimming, skiing, sailing, canoeing, and kayaking, and to the conservation and preservation of our wilderness, particularly the mountains, lakes, trails, and camping areas of the metropolitan New York region.
